Former Primitive Methodist chapel
The chapel had an adjacent Sunday School > http://www.geograph.org.uk/photo/5930927. It was known as Wensum Chapel and dates from 1842 and in 1947 was purchased by the Christian Brethren. It was most recently occupied by the 'Alive Church' and known as City Gates Centre.
